Athletics: O’Donovan eyes double gold before Villanova switch

Charlie O’Donovan goes into today’s Irish Life Health All-Ireland Schools Cross-Country Championships in Waterford with twin ambitions — an individual medal and a team prize for Coláiste Chríost Rí.

O’Donovan is one of Ireland’s most promising distance runners and he will take up a scholarship with the fabled Villanova University at the end of August.

Before that he has plenty of business to attend to, starting with today’s renewal of his rivalry with Bantry’s Darragh McElhinney, who edged him out at the Munsters on the same challenging course.
